Transaction 620e26490f125517b66a3bbb5bc233fae8285f576f47e5f98c5e0d4303ab7339

1 Input
2 Outputs
  • 620e26490f125517b66a3bbb5bc233fae8285f576f47e5f98c5e0d4303ab7339:0
  • value  99168631
    address  1AHcXSrRKmfmLhp7Qik684SJMkVM28EXAN
  • 620e26490f125517b66a3bbb5bc233fae8285f576f47e5f98c5e0d4303ab7339:1
  • value  821369
    address  1MccSy5egzWhaoK84jBYLbbAB8M98Yq8WQ